Output 856a5bdc961254b1ced12d581b06e5ed1ad60cbe9a2f0f162e101be72a0315d8:52

value
221682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da651a3446cb84ae687b36ee4988e9dd0a3e774c OP_EQUAL
address
3MbnM5UP9x7aNiYmzLra8hY9yR7yj15YDM
transaction
856a5bdc961254b1ced12d581b06e5ed1ad60cbe9a2f0f162e101be72a0315d8
confirmations
333934
spent
true